About this location
A substantial and easily accessible 5 bedroom Edwardian house in Acton/Ealing Common with 2,800 sq ft spread over three floors with 10 ft high ceilings on the ground level. A mix of contemporary and original features with a surprising amount of depth and width, this is a property that offers an extremely comfortable space to shoot in with a variety of options for backdrops.
Room breakdown
One of the most impressive aspects of the house is its large and wide open space in the back of the house (where the kitchen is sited). This section of the house is roughly 10m long by 6.6m wide. Floor to ceiling sliding doors leading through to the garden make this is a contemporary, bright space. There is an additional large double living area towards the front of the house which homes a games room and sitting room.
Upstairs the 5 bedrooms and 3 bathrooms are spread over two floors.
The main bathroom has particular interest with a blue free standing bath, herringbone tiling in the shower and a black and white geometric floor. The house boasts several `stand-out’ period features such as the hallway, with its black and white flowered Victorian pattern - original tiles. Gracing this is the front door which has beautiful stained glass and painted metalwork/filigree detailing within the entranceway of the hall.
Interesting contemporary design features include the 3 slanted windows in the back of the house which offer architectural interest to the property. Geometric choices within the decor of the property more generally help to draw together the Victorian and contemporary elements of the house to a cohesive whole.
An uncluttered house offering width and design possibilities and above all, a flexible and comfortable experience.
